Writing Best Practices for Modern Project Managers
Project management writing isn't separate from project management. Clear documentation prevents misunderstandings that cost time. Good stakeholder updates maintain confidence. Tight meeting notes keep teams aligned. The writing reflects the thinking behind it.
A handful of consistent habits - lead with the point, write for your reader, use clean structure, review before you send - make a compounding difference across the life of a project. Small investment. Significant return

Contract Law and Liability Secrets for Project Managers
Project managers deal with contracts more often than they may realize. A deadline, a client request, a vendor promise, or even a short approval email can affect legal responsibility. The work may feel practical and fast-moving, but every project still sits inside an agreement.
